Duluth Turf Conditions

Duluth sits on Gwinnett red clay, which drains poorly and compacts easily under foot traffic—exactly the conditions that make natural grass struggle at commercial properties. This clay also means standing water in low spots, which artificial turf eliminates immediately through proper substrate layering. We see a lot of 30-40 year old properties in the Parsons area with mature trees creating dense shade patterns; shade kills natural grass but doesn't phase quality artificial turf. HOA guidelines in established neighborhoods like Sugarloaf sometimes have restrictions on turf color or infill type, so we always pull specs before we bid. Commercial properties here range from small retail frontages to larger pad sites near retail centers. The key is accounting for heavy foot traffic zones—parking lot islands, entryways, and high-traffic corridors need reinforced backing and denser pile weight. Duluth's summer heat can push soil temperatures high, which is why we specify cooler-tech infill options for properties with extended sun exposure. Winter freeze-thaw cycles are mild but do happen; we make sure drainage is bulletproof so frost heave doesn't create ripples come spring.

Does artificial turf hold up to Duluth's heat and humidity?

Yes. Commercial-grade turf here handles Gwinnett's summer heat without fading or hardening if you choose the right infill. We use cooler-tech options that reduce surface temperature by 10-15 degrees compared to standard infill. Humidity isn't an issue—proper drainage eliminates standing water and mold concerns that plague natural grass in humid climates.

Will artificial turf work on Gwinnett red clay without a full site demolition?

Absolutely. We compact and level the existing clay, add a drainage base layer, then install turf over that. You don't need excavation. The red clay actually compacts well once graded, so prep is usually faster than building on sand or loam. We handle all grading on Duluth commercial jobs in-house.

What's the cost difference between maintaining natural grass versus artificial turf at a Duluth retail property?

Natural grass in Duluth typically costs 800-1200 per month in mowing, irrigation, aeration, and chemical treatments. Artificial turf has zero mowing costs, minimal water use, and maintenance drops to occasional brushing and infill top-ups—roughly 50-100 per month. Over 3 years, the savings easily justify installation cost.
